Detailed Project Description

Our project will give people a wake-up call to our current issues with data visualization that were never presented this way before. Our goal is to visualize in an interactive way to people how the Rising Sea Level (climate change) will affect the world in the future. The factors used to create these simulations: are "Sea Level", "Carbon Dioxide", "Global Temperature", and "ice sheets". The Process is: "Collecting"-from the APIs, "Processing"-filtering and structuring, "Predicting" - creating predictions based on older data with progressive predictive algorithms, and "Visualize" with a web app to show the Sea Level Rise on a 3D world with all of the factors as parameters and be able to go forwards in time with a slider. Technologies used: "Python", "FastAPI", "HTML5", "CSS3", "JS", "three.js". And the data source:
